Embracing Mental Health: Helpful Tips for Wellbeing

Maintaining good mental health is essential for a fulfilling life. It's not always easy, but there are many practical steps you can take to support your wellbeing. Initiate by prioritizing self-care activities that bring you joy and relaxation. This could include listening to music, engaging in physical activity, or simply taking breaks. Build strong social connections with friends, family, and your community. Express your feelings openly and honestly with loved ones. Remember that seeking support from a mental health expert is a sign of strength, not weakness. Reach out professional support if you're facing challenges with your mental health.

  • Practice stress-management techniques such as deep breathing exercises, meditation, or yoga.
  • Prioritize a healthy lifestyle by eating nutritious foods, getting regular exercise, and sleeping adequately.
  • Establish realistic goals and expectations for yourself. Avoid taking on too much with unrealistic demands.

By incorporating these practical tips into your daily life, you can approach mental health challenges effectively and foster overall wellbeing.

Taking Charge of Your Mental Health: Steps for Recognizing and Addressing Issues

Your psychological well-being is paramount. It influences every aspect of your life, from your relationships and work to your overall fulfillment. Building awareness of your emotions is the first step towards prioritizing your mental health. Pay attention to your thoughts, patterns, and physical sensations. Notice when you feel stressed, anxious, or overwhelmed.

If you have a better understanding of your emotional landscape, you can start to take action. Several effective things you can do to strengthen your mental health.

* Engage in regular exercise. Physical activity has been shown to alleviate stress and anxiety, and it can also elevate your mood.

* Practice mindfulness or meditation. These techniques can help you to direct your attention on the present moment and reduce negative thoughts.

* Get enough sleep. When you are well-rested, you are better able to manage stress and make healthy decisions.

* Eat a healthy diet. Nourishing your body can have a positive impact on your mental health.

* Connect with others. Spending time with loved ones, participating in social activities, or simply talking to someone you trust can help you to feel more valued.

If you are struggling with your mental health, please seek professional help. A therapist can provide you with the tools and support you need to deal with your challenges.
